>  기사  >  데이터 베이스  >  MySQL 데이터베이스를 백업하고 복원하는 방법은 무엇입니까?

MySQL 데이터베이스를 백업하고 복원하는 방법은 무엇입니까?

不言
不言원래의
2019-02-28 11:16:533101검색

MySQL은 데이터를 영구적으로 저장하는 데이터베이스 서버입니다. MySQL Server를 사용하는 경우 충돌 복구를 위해 데이터베이스 백업을 생성해야 합니다. mysql은 백업용 mysqldump 유틸리티를 제공합니다. 이 기사에서는 .sql 형식의 백업 데이터베이스와 관련된 아카이브 형식을 소개합니다. 다양한 옵션에 대해서도 설명합니다.

MySQL 데이터베이스를 백업하고 복원하는 방법은 무엇입니까?

MySQL 데이터베이스 백업 생성 옵션

데이터베이스 백업을 생성하는 데 사용할 수 있는 방법은 다양합니다. 이 예에서는 데이터베이스 이름 "mydb"를 사용합니다. ... 데이터베이스

 # mysqldump -u root -p mydb > mydb.sql

5. 모든 데이터베이스 백업

 # mysqldump -u root -p mydb |gzip> mydb.sql.gz
6. 데이터베이스 구조만 백업(데이터 없음)

#mysqldump -u root -p mydb tbl_student > tbl_student.sql
7. 구조)

#mysqldump -u root -p --databases mydb1 mydb2 mydb3 > mydb1-mydb2-mydb3.sql
8. MySQL 데이터베이스를 XML 형식으로 백업
 # mysqldump -u root -p--all-databases> all-db-backup.sql

MySQL 백업을 복원하는 방법은 무엇인가요?

백업에서 데이터베이스를 복원하는 것은 매우 간단합니다. 우리는 mysql 명령을 사용합니다. 예를 들어 다음 명령은 mydb.sql의 모든 백업을 mydb 데이터베이스로 복원합니다.

 # mysqldump -u root -p--no-datamydb > mydb.sql

이 기사는 여기서 끝났습니다. 더 흥미로운 내용을 보려면 PHP 중국어 웹사이트의 관련 칼럼 튜토리얼을 참고하세요! ! !

위 내용은 MySQL 데이터베이스를 백업하고 복원하는 방법은 무엇입니까?의 상세 내용입니다. 자세한 내용은 PHP 중국어 웹사이트의 기타 관련 기사를 참조하세요!

성명:
본 글의 내용은 네티즌들의 자발적인 기여로 작성되었으며, 저작권은 원저작자에게 있습니다. 본 사이트는 이에 상응하는 법적 책임을 지지 않습니다. 표절이나 침해가 의심되는 콘텐츠를 발견한 경우 admin@php.cn으로 문의하세요.